COMMENTS
The subject is a private limited
company engaged in the exporting of tea goods. The subject procures their tea
from the local tea gardens and than export it. The company is well reputed
among the overseas tea buyers as genuine exporter. They are one of the biggest
exporters of the country and have an excellent reputation even in the domestic
market.
The directors are well conversant
in their line of trade. They are financially solvent and good at their business
commitments, it is reported.
The company is good for normal
business engagements.

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k
and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a
compos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this
report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ated through
%) are as follows:
Financial
condition (40%) Ownership
background (20%) Payment
record (10%)
Credit history
(10%) Market trend
(10%) Operational
size (10%)
